Howzat! We have a world-class cricketer in our midst

Emlyn Kuhn, Senior Buyer/Wire Sales at our headquarters in Dorset, has been selected to play for Zimbabwe in the International Masters Over 50’s Cricket World Cup to be held in Sri Lanka in February. The competition takes place in Colombo from 9-23 February 2025 featuring 14 teams in 45-over pink ball matches under ICC rules.

Born in Bulawayo, Rhodesia, now Zimbabwe, Emlyn moved to the UK at the age of 24, joining William Hughes in 2017.

No stranger to international competition, Emlyn has previously represented Zimbabwe in both cricket and rugby. He is a member of the Dorset County Cricket Over 50’s Squad, is a UKCC Level 2 Qualified cricket and rugby coach, is Player/Coach of Sherborne Cricket Club (Dorset Premier League), was Sherborne Cricket Club Player of the year in 2016, 2017 and 2018 and set the highest individual score of 180 not out against Chippenham Cricket Club in the West of England Premier Cricket League playing for Ilminster in 2005.
